Introduction
WiMAX is used for providing broadband internet using wireless medium mainly at 2.5GHz,3.5GHz and 5.8GHz radio frequencies. It is also known as 4G technology. It delivers about 4 times fast internet compare to its 3G counterpart. OFDM is behind this increase in speed as it carry multiple carriers, each carrying more than one data bits based on modulation techniques(QPSK,16QAM). This carriers are concisely packed together to save bandwidth.Intel is behind the developement and proliferation of wimax throughout the world. WiMAX is referred as one of the metropolitan area network. It replaces DSL technologies for providing wireless internet at about 70Mbps upto the distance of 35 Km. There are two main versions of wimax viz. fixed wimax and mobile wimax. In Fixed wimax terminal or subscriber is fixed to a location and in mobile wimax they can move at various speeds. Fixed wimax is referred as 802.16d or 16d and mobile wimax is referred as 802.16e or 16e.
There are many physical layers as per IEEE 802.16 standard. The mainly used among them are Single carrier,OFDM and OFDMA. Single carrier is used for 10-66 GHz of frequency range while OFDM/OFDMA is used for 2-11GHz frequency band. OFDM is employed in fixed wimax and OFDMA is employed in mobile wimax.

• WirelessMAN-SC PHY:
-Single carrier modulation
-Targeted for 10-66 GHz frequency band
• WirelessMAN-SCa PHY:
-Single carrier modulation
-Frequency bands below 11GHz for NLOS
• WirelessMAN-OFDM PHY:
-OFDM modulation with a FFT size of 256
-Frequency bands below 11GHz for NLOS
-AAS and MIMO (also for OFDM-PHY)
• WirelessMAN-OFDMA PHY:
-OFDM modulation with scalable FFT sizes
-Frequency bands below 11GHz for NLOS
-Hybrid ARQ
-Fast-feedback mechanisms
-Handover support
Fixed WiMAX System Features
Following are the features of Fixed WiMAX System.
| Feature | Fixed wimax support |
|---|---|
| IEEE Standard | 802.16-2004 OFDM PHY/MAC, 16d |
| Symbol Parameters | Cyclic Prefix (1/4,1/8,1/16,1/32),FFT size(256), Channel Bandwidth(1.75/2.5/3/3.5/5/5.5/7/10MHz) Long Preamble for Downlink sub frame and Short Preamble for Uplink Bursts |
| Frame duration | 2.5, 4, 5,8, 10, 12.5, 20 ms |
| Modulation | DL BPSK,DL QPSK, DL 16 QAM, DL 64 QAM,UL BPSK, UL QPSK,UL 16 QAM, UL 64 QAM |
| Channel Models | SUI channel models |
| Channel coding | Randomization, Concatenated RS-CC, Interleaving |
Useful Calculations
Sampling Frequency Fs= (n* BW/8000)*8000
if n=144/125 has been chosen,
For BW of 20MHz
Fs=23.04MHz
Sub carrier Spacing Delf=Fs/Nfft
Delf =23.04/256= 90KHz, Sub carrier spacing
Symbol Time without CP , Tb=1/Delf
Tb=11.11µs
Guard Period, Tg ( Tb/4=2.77µs;Tb/8=1.39µs;Tb/16=0.69µs;Tb/32=0.35µs;)
Total Symbol Time , Ts=Tb + Tg;
Ts=11.8 µs , symbol time with CP of Tb/16
Sampling Time , Tb/ Nfft =0.04375µs
Physical Slot(PS) duration =4/Fs , Unit of BW allocation
Hence PS= 4/23.04MHz=0.174µs
Mobile WiMAX System Specifications
| Feature | Mobile wimax support |
|---|---|
| IEEE Standard | 802.16-2005 OFDMA PHY/MAC,16e |
| FFT Size | 2048/1024/512/128 |
| Sampling Factor | If channel bandwidth is a multiple of 1.75MHz then n=8/7 else if channel bandwidth is a multiple of any of 1.25, 1.5,2 or 2.75 MHz then n=28/25 else if not otherwise specified then n=8/7. |
| Cyclic Prefix | 1/8 |
| Frame Size | 5 ms |
| DL Subcarrier allocation | PUSC,FUSC,AMC2x3 |
| UL Subcarrier allocation | PUSC,AMC2x3 |
| DL Modulation | QPSK,16QAM,64QAM |
| UL Modulation | QPSK,16QAM |
| Convolutional Coding | Tail biting/CTC |
| MAP Type | Normal/Compressed |
| DL MIMO | 2-antenna, matrix A, 2-antenna, matrix B vertical encoding |
| UL MIMO | Collaborative SM for two MS with single transmit antenna |
Useful Calculations
For FFT size( Nfft ) of1024 and System BW of 10MHz
Sampling Frequency, Fs=n*BW
Fs=28/25*10MHz
Fs=11.2MHz
Subcarrier frequency spacing, Delf=Fs/Nfft,
Delf =11.2/1024=10.9375KHz
Useful symbol time, Tb=1/?f, this is without CP
Tb=91.4285µs
Guard time, Tg=Tb/8 =11.4285 µs.
OFDMA symbol time=Ts=Tb+Tg=102.8571 µs;
